Fruity!

Today MYL presents a cautionary tale, at considerable embarassment to the Food Editor (FE). Yesterday the FE received theHarry and Davidholiday catalog. Once the FE, in a campaign to eat healthier, signed up for their "Light Siz" fruit of the month club (tm). Same fruits, just fewer in each shippment. Sure it was pricey (this year's 12-month club costs $220), but the FE was promissed top quality, succulent, juicy offerings of some of the best fruit on earth. Jonagold apples, Oregold peahes, velvet plums, golden pineaples, and the Harry and David signature: Royal Riviera (tm) pears! So, January comes around and so does a box of esquisitely wrapped pears -- hmm, a touch overripe, but not bad. But a horrible surprise awaited in February, when the FE opened the box and read a note that said there was a shortage of the fruit of the month, so they were exercising their right to make a replacement of equal or greater value: chocolates! A call to customer service did not resolve this betrayal of the FE's healthy eating trust! So the FE kicked himself out of the club, took the refund, and went to McDonalds.
